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
606710 5252575 5233085 12
75952065909 897835
75952065909 897835
11 055 4658 57 914631
All about undefined
Interested in learning more?
75952065909 897835
11 055 4658 57 914631
See more
26718 3539721366 16
965 1394377821 37280340
See more
249158 85863120 72
68631495015 53601227509 521 1566159
See more